What is the Impact of Software on Research Data Management?

The impact of software on research data management is profound. Today’s research environment generates vast amounts of data. A recent study by the International Data Corporation predicts that global data will grow by 61% annually, reaching a staggering 175 zettabytes by 2025. This explosive growth necessitates sophisticated software to help researchers sift through the mountains of information effectively.

When to Use Machine Learning in Scientific Data Analysis?

Machine learning in scientific data analysis represents a paradigm shift, making it possible for researchers to glean insights from datasets that would be impossible to analyze manually. For example, in bioinformatics, machine learning algorithms can identify genetic markers for diseases from thousands of data points, significantly speeding up the process compared to traditional methods.

Common Misconceptions About Software for Data Analysis

There are many myths surrounding data analysis software. One common misconception is that it requires extensive programming knowledge. In reality, modern tools often come with user-friendly interfaces that allow researchers without coding backgrounds to effectively utilize their features. Another myth is that open-source software lacks the capability of paid versions; however, many open-source platforms, such as RStudio and Python, feature robust capabilities and extensive support communities.

Frequently Asked Questions

What makes machine learning significant for researchers?

Machine learning enables researchers to analyze vast datasets effectively, uncovering insights that may not be visible through traditional analysis methods.

Can machine learning replace traditional statistical techniques?

No, machine learning complements traditional statistical techniques. It serves as a powerful tool to enhance exploratory analysis but should not fully replace rigorous statistical methods.

What are some common applications of machine learning in scientific research?

Common applications include genomics, drug discovery, climate modeling, and social science analytics, where machine learning can identify patterns, predictions, and associations.

What steps can researchers take to improve data quality for machine learning?

Researchers can implement robust data collection methods, engage in thorough data cleaning, and utilize preprocessing techniques to enhance data quality.

Is access to machine learning tools expensive for researchers?

While some advanced machine learning tools can come at a high cost, many open-source options, such as TensorFlow and Scikit-learn, offer powerful capabilities without a price tag.
